World Cup 1930
Winners Uruguay
Teams 13
Teams in qualifiers N/A
Notable absentees Of the major European countries,
only France took part
Surprises USA, who finished third
Golden Boot Guillermo Stábile (Argentina) - 8
Stats A total of 70 goals were scored (3.89 per match); Argentina (18) scored the most
Format One group of four and three groups of three
in the qualifying stage, with the top from each
group going into the semi-finals
Number of matches 18


World Cup 1934
Winners Italy
Teams 16
Teams in qualifiers 32
Notable absentees Holders Uruguay, England
Surprises Egypt
Golden Boot Oldrich Nejedlý (Czechoslovakia) - 5
Stats A total of 70 goals were scored (4.12 per match); Italy (12) scored the most
Format Straight knockout, replays for drawn matches
Number of matches 17


World Cup 1938
Winners Italy
Teams 15
Teams in qualifiers 37
Notable absentees Argentina, England, Spain,
Uruguay
Surprises Dutch East Indies (Indonesia), Cuba
Golden Boot Leônidas (Brazil) - 7
Stats A total of 84 goals were scored (4.67 per match); Hungary (15) scored the most
Format Straight knockout, replays for drawn matches
Number of matches 18


World Cup 1950
Winners Uruguay
Teams 13
Teams in qualifiers 34
Notable absentees France, Germany, Hungary
Surprises Bolivia
Golden Boot Ademir (Brazil) - 9
Stats A total of 88 goals were scored (4.00 per match); Brazil (22) scored the most
Format Four groups, with the winners of
each progressing to a four-team round-robin
final group. Withdrawals meant there were
two groups of four, one of three and one of two
Number of matches 22


World Cup 1954
Winners West Germany
Teams 16
Teams in qualifiers 45
Notable absentees Spain
Surprises Korean Republic
Golden Boot Sándor Kocsis (Hungary) - 11
Stats A total of 140 goals were scored (5.38 per match); Hungary (27) scored the most
Format Four groups of four with two seeded and two unseeded teams in each group.
However, the teams played just two matches
per group rather than the usual three,
with the seeded sides facing unseeded sides.
Where teams
ended up tied for the
second qualifying position by points, they required
a play-off. The two teams finishing at the top
of their group went through to the quarter-finals
Number of matches 26


World Cup 1958
Winners Brazil
Teams 16
Teams in qualifiers 45
Notable absentees Italy, Uruguay
Surprises Wales, Northern Ireland
Golden Boot Just Fontaine (France) - 13
Stats A total of 126 goals were scored
(3.60 per match); France (23) scored the most
Format Four groups of four, with the top two
progressing to the quarter-finals
Number of matches 35


World Cup 1962
Winners Brazil
Teams 16
Teams in qualifiers 56
Notable absentees Sweden
Surprises Colombia
Golden Boot Garrincha, Vavá (Brazil),
Leonel Sánchez (Chile), Drazan Jerkovic (Yugoslavia), Flórián Albert (Hungary), Valentin Ivanov (USSR) - 4
Stats A total of 89 goals were scored (2.78 per match); Brazil (14) scored the most
Format Four groups of four, with the top
two progressing to the quarter-finals
Number of matches 32


World Cup 1966
Winners England
Teams 16
Teams in qualifiers 70
Notable absentees None
Surprises North Korea
Golden Boot Eusébio (Portugal) - 9
Stats A total of 89 goals were scored (2.78 per match); Portugal (17) scored the most
Format Four groups of four, with the top two
progressing to the quarter-finals
Number of matches 32


World Cup 1970
Winners Brazil
Teams16
Teams in qualifiers 75
Number of matches 32
Notable absentees Argentina, France, Portugal,
Spain
Surprises Morocco, the first African qualifiers since
World War II
Golden Boot Gerd Muller (Germany) - 10


World Cup 1974
Winners West Germany
Teams 16
Teams in qualifiers 99
Notable absentees England, France, Hungary, Spain,
USSR
Surprises Australia, Haiti and Zaire
Golden Boot Grzegorz Lato (Poland) - 7
Stats A total of 97 goals were scored
(2.55 per match); Poland (16) scored the most
Format Four groups of four in the qualifying stage,
with the top two from each group going into
a second round of two four-team groups
and the winners facing each other in the final
Number of matches 38


World Cup 1978
Winners Argentina
Teams 16
Teams in qualifiers 107
Notable absentees England, Czechoslovakia, USSR
Surprises Iran, Tunisia
Golden Boot Mario Kempes (Argentina) - 6
Stats A total of 102 goals were scored (2.68 per match);
Argentina and Netherlands (15) scored the most
Format Four groups of four in the qualifying stage,
with the top two from each group into a second
round of two groups of four, the top side in each progressing into the final
Number of matches 38


World Cup 1982
Winners Italy
Teams 24
Teams in qualifiers 109
Notable absentees Netherlands, Mexico
Surprises Algeria, Cameroon, Honduras, Kuwait, New Zealand
Golden Boot Paolo Rossi (Italy) - 6
Stats A total of 146 goals were scored (2.81 per match); France (16) scored the most
Format Six groups of four, with the top two teams
in each group advancing to the second round,
where they split into four groups of three.
The winners of each group advanced to the semi-finals
Number of matches 52


World Cup 1986
Winners Argentina
Teams 24
Teams in qualifiers 121
Notable absentees Netherlands
Surprises Canada, Iraq
Golden Boot Gary Lineker (England) - 6
Stats A total of 132 goals were scored (2.54 per match); Argentina (14) scored the most
Format Six groups of four, with the top two teams
in each group advancing to a knockout round of
16, plus four best third-place finishers
Number of matches 52


World Cup 1990
Winners West Germany
Teams 24
Teams in qualifiers 116
Notable absentees Denmark, France, Portugal
Surprises Costa Rica, Republic of Ireland, UAE
Golden Boot Salvatore Schillaci (Italy) - 6
Stats A total of 115 goals were scored (2.21 per match), which was the lowest goals-per-match ratio in
World Cup history;
West Germany (15) scored the most
Format Six groups of four, with the top
two teams in each group advancing to a
knockout round of 16, plus four best third place finishers
Number of matches 52


World Cup 1994
Winners Brazil
Teams 24
Teams in qualifiers 147
Notable absentees England, France
Surprises Greece, Nigeria, Saudi Arabia
Golden Boot Hristo Stoichkov (Bulgaria), Oleg Salenko (Russia) - 6
Stats A total of 141 goals were scored (2.71 per match); Sweden (15) scored the most
Format Six groups of four, with the top
two teams in each group advancing to a
knockout round of 16,
plus four best 3rd place finishers
Number of matches 52


World Cup 1998
Winners France
Teams 32
Teams in qualifiers 174
Notable absentees Russia
Surprises Jamaica, Japan, South Africa
Golden Boot Davor Suker (Croatia) - 6
Stats A total of 171 goals were scored (2.67 per match); France (15) scored the most
Format Eight groups of four, with the top two
teams in each group advancing to a knockout
round of 16
Number of matches 64


World Cup 2002
Winners Brazil
Teams 32
Teams in qualifiers 199
Notable absentees Netherlands
Surprises Senegal, South Korea, Turkey
Golden Boot Ronaldo (Brazil) - 8
Stats A total of 161 goals were scored (2.52 per match); Brazil (18) scored the most
Format Eight groups of four, with the top
two teams in each group advancing to a
knockout round of 16
Number of matches 64


World Cup 2006
Winners Italy
Teams 32
Teams in qualifiers 198
Notable Absentees Cameroon, Nigeria
Surprises Angola, Ivory Coast, Ghana, Togo, Trinidad & Tobago
Golden Boot Miroslav Klose (Germany) - 5
Stats A total of 147 goals were scored
(2.30 per match); Germany (14) scored the most
Format Eight groups of four, with the top two teams
in each group advancing to a knockout round of 16
Number of matches 64


World Cup 2010
Winner Spain
Host country South Africa
Dates 11 June – 11 July
Teams 32 (from 6 confederations)
Venue(s) 10 (in 9 host cities)
Final positions
Champions Spain (1st title)
Runners-up Netherlands
Third place Germany
Fourth place Uruguay
Tournament statistics
Matches played 64
Goals scored 145 (2.27 per match)
Attendance 3,178,856 (49,670 per match)
Top scorer(s) Diego Forlán
Thomas Müller
Wesley Sneijder
David Villa
(5 goals)
Best player: Diego Forlán
